I'm trying to develop something to automatically delete old spool files (I know 
DLTOLDSPLF resides in TAATOOL), but the spool file CANNOT be deleted if it 
has'nt been printed.
I know the commans WRKSPLSTS(?) (work with spool status) will display if the 
spool has been printed, but this is a display of the data.
I looked at the QUSRSPLA API, but this does not show if a spool has been 
printed, and I cannot seem to locate the OS/400 Print API manual on the 'net
If any one has any ideas and/or knowledge to point me in the right direction, 
it would be much appreciated.
